How Jackpot Slots Actually Work in the UK

In the UK, jackpot slots function by pooling a small percentage of each player’s wager into a central prize fund, known as a progressive network. This accumulator grows rapidly across linked machines, often seeded with a minimum payout guarantee. When you games not on gamstop spin, a random number generator (RNG) determines if you hit the top prize—not a timer or pattern. Every spin is independent, meaning previous losses do not increase your odds. However, the RTP (Return to Player) for jackpot slots is often lower than standard games because that progressive contribution funds the mega win. Understanding that hitting the jackpot is statistically rare makes the chase more about thrill than expectation, with visible meters showing exactly how much could drop next.

Understanding the Difference Between Fixed, Progressive, and Network Jackpots

Understanding the difference between fixed, progressive, and network jackpots is crucial for choosing your play style. A fixed jackpot slot in the UK offers a predetermined, static top prize that never changes, ensuring you know the exact maximum payout before each spin. Progressive jackpots, in contrast, increase every time a player places a bet, with a portion of each wager added to the prize pool until someone wins it all. Network jackpots take this further by linking multiple machines or casinos together, pooling contributions across the entire UK network to create significantly larger, often life-changing sums. Your decision hinges on whether you prefer predictable, achievable wins or the allure of a massive, ever-growing prize.

Fixed jackpots offer known ceilings; progressive jackpots grow locally; network jackpots link many games for the biggest potential payouts.

What Happens to Your Prize If You Win While Using a Bonus?

When you win a prize while using a bonus on jackpot slots in the UK, the specific terms of that bonus determine how the winnings are handled. The prize is typically credited as bonus funds or restricted cash, which cannot be withdrawn immediately. Operators usually impose wagering requirements, meaning you must play through the prize amount a set number of times before it converts to withdrawable cash. Additionally, your win may be capped by a maximum cashout limit, restricting the total you can eventually claim from that bonus round. Always check the bonus terms first to avoid surprises.
